**What the role involves**:
- Providing a secure, stable, caring, supportive environment for children and young people in our care.
- Providing a high standard of residential care and promoting at all times a safe and secure environment.
- Ensuring that children and young people’s needs are met within a culturally appropriate environment.
- Establishing and maintaining routines within the home which provide a framework for the development of a positive culture of care.
- Providing care, advice, and support to young people at all times ensuring the social, physical, and emotional care of children.
- Acting as a positive role model for young people and other staff in the home and offering advice, guidance, and assistance where appropriate.
- Participating in and the creation of a Personal Training plan based upon your identified developmental needs in conjunction with your supervisor.
- Participating in and making effective use of regular supervision from your supervisor/ Manager.
- Protecting the rights and promoting the interests of young people Respect confidentiality within the principles of the Children Act 2004 sec 10 Duty to co-operate.
- Promoting and maintaining a safe and healthy environment. Record and Report any identified repairs and routine maintenance to the building.
- Liasing with staff and multi-agencies to ensure that young people receive support to their changing needs.
Essential:
- Willingness to continue to develop through on the job training and online courses.
- Ability to work in a way that promotes the safety and well-being of children and young people.
Desirable but not essential
- NVQ Level 3 Diploma in Children’s and Young People workforce or equivalent. Applicants who do not have level 3 will be required to work towards this after passing probation.
- Experience working with children living with challenging behaviour, who have experienced trauma, abuse or neglect.
- Experience working in a children’s residential home or a similar setting (6 months). Transferable skills will be considered in place of the former.
Shifts are on a Rota based system, which can be discussed during the screening process.
